Reaction with thieno isothiazole

Thieno[2,3-c]isothiazole-3-carboxylic acid was the compound obtained by the reaction of ethyl 3-cyano-5,5-diethoxy-2-oxopentanoate with phosphorus pentachloride in refluxing toluene, previously assumed (55JA4069) to yield thieno[3,4-c ]isothiazole-4-carboxylic acid. The proposed mechanism involves the cyclization of the intermediate 3-cyano-2,5-dithioxopentanoate as shown in Scheme 20. The parent heterocycle, which is a weak base and fails to give quaternary salts with alkyl halides, was obtained by decarboxylation of the acid and also by independent synthesis (82AJC385). [Pg.1023]

Thieno[2,3-c]isothiazoles. - The reaction of (78) with Na in liquid NH3 and then H2O gives 5-methoxythieno[2,3-c] isothiazole (79). ... [Pg.151]

Thieno[2,3-e]isothiazoles. - Reaction of ethyl 3-cyano-5,5-di-ethoxy-2-oxopentanoate with P2S5 in refluxing toluene gives a monoacid, C NO, in 24 yield. The N.M.R. spectrum and unambiguous synthesis showed thi3 to be thieno[2,3-cJisothia-zole-3-carboxylic acid (44) and not the isomeric thieno[3,4-d]-isothiazole (45) as previously suggested.
